Electromagnetic corrections to non-leptonic two-body B and D decays
Abstract
We present analytic expressions to evaluate at O(alpha) the effects of soft-photon emission, and the related virtual corrections, in non-leptonic decays of the type B,D -> P1 P2, where P1 and P2 are scalar or pseudoscalar particles. The phenomenological implications of these results are briefly discussed. For B decays into charged pions the effects of soft-photon emission are quite large: the corrections to the rates can easily exceed the 5% level if tight cuts on the photon energy are applied.
